Mild Sleep Apnea: Does It Need Treatment?

Written and medically reviewed by Kwaku Osafo-Mensah, MD
Pulmonary Medicine | Sleep Medicine | Diplomate, American Board of Sleep Medicine (ABSM)
Medically reviewed: August 2026

Mild obstructive sleep apnea can create a surprisingly difficult question:

If my sleep apnea is “mild,” do I really need treatment?

The answer is not determined by the word “mild” alone. In adults, mild obstructive sleep apnea is commonly associated with an apnea-hypopnea index (AHI) of 5 to less than 15 respiratory events per hour. But AHI describes the frequency of scored respiratory events—it does not completely describe symptoms, oxygen changes, sleep fragmentation, cardiovascular health, driving risk, or how much the disorder affects an individual person’s life.

“Mild” describes an AHI range. It does not necessarily mean clinically unimportant.

What Is Considered Mild Sleep Apnea?

Adult obstructive sleep apnea is commonly categorized using AHI ranges:

AHICommon Classification
<5 events/hourGenerally below the diagnostic threshold for adult OSA
5 to <15 events/hourMild
15 to <30 events/hourModerate
≥30 events/hourSevere

These categories are useful for describing respiratory-event frequency, but they should not be treated as complete measures of disease burden.

Someone with an AHI of 8 may be significantly symptomatic, while another person with a similar AHI may report relatively few symptoms.

Why AHI Alone Does Not Decide Treatment

Consider two people who both have an AHI of 10 events per hour.

Person A

This person feels well during the day, has relatively preserved oxygenation, has no important safety-sensitive sleepiness, and has few relevant comorbidities.

Person B

This person has the same AHI but experiences excessive daytime sleepiness, impaired concentration, drowsy driving, substantial oxygen desaturation, or important cardiovascular risk factors.

The numerical classification is identical.

The clinical situation is not.

Treatment decisions therefore require more than simply asking whether the AHI falls between 5 and 15.

What Factors Make Mild Sleep Apnea More Important?

Several factors can increase the clinical importance of apparently mild OSA.

Excessive Daytime Sleepiness

Sleepiness can affect:

  • Driving
  • Work performance
  • Concentration
  • Reaction time
  • Mood
  • Quality of life
  • Accident risk

A person with clinically important daytime sleepiness deserves careful evaluation regardless of whether the AHI is labeled mild.

Severe or uncontrollable sleepiness—especially while driving or performing safety-sensitive work—requires particular attention.

Symptoms Beyond Sleepiness

Obstructive sleep apnea can present with symptoms such as:

  • Loud habitual snoring
  • Witnessed breathing pauses
  • Gasping or choking during sleep
  • Repeated awakenings
  • Morning headaches
  • Dry mouth
  • Nonrestorative sleep
  • Fatigue
  • Impaired concentration
  • Mood changes
  • Nocturia

Symptoms do not correlate perfectly with AHI.

Some people with relatively low event frequencies can still experience substantial impairment.

Oxygen Desaturation Matters

Two people with mild AHI values may have entirely unique oxygen patterns.

Important considerations include:

  • Baseline oxygen saturation
  • Lowest reliable oxygen saturation
  • Depth of desaturations
  • Frequency of desaturations
  • Time spent at reduced oxygen levels
  • Whether desaturations are intermittent or sustained
  • Underlying pulmonary or cardiac disease

REM-Related Mild Sleep Apnea

Some people have respiratory events that occur predominantly during rapid eye movement (REM) sleep.

Their overall AHI may fall within the mild range because REM represents only part of the night’s sleep.

However, the REM AHI may be considerably higher.

When interpreting such a study, useful questions include the following:

  • How much REM sleep was recorded?
  • What was the REM AHI?
  • How severe were oxygen changes during REM?
  • Were symptoms clinically important?
  • Was the study representative of a usual night?

An overall mild AHI can therefore hide a more concentrated pattern of obstruction during particular sleep stages.

Positional Mild Sleep Apnea

OSA may also be substantially worse while sleeping on the back.

A report may show:

Overall AHI: mild

but

Supine AHI: substantially higher

with relatively few events while sleeping on the side.

This pattern may influence treatment discussions.

However, positional results should be interpreted according to how much time the person actually spent in each position during the study.

Cardiovascular and Metabolic Health

Treatment decisions may also consider relevant medical conditions.

Examples can include:

  • Hypertension
  • Atrial fibrillation
  • Coronary artery disease
  • Heart failure
  • Stroke or cerebrovascular disease
  • Metabolic disease
  • Other conditions potentially affected by sleep-disordered breathing

The relationship can be complex between mild OSA, specific cardiovascular outcomes, and the benefits of treatment.

Treatment should therefore be individualized rather than justified by broad claims that treating every mild AHI necessarily prevents cardiovascular disease.

Driving and Occupational Risk

The consequences of sleepiness are not the same for everyone.

Daytime sleepiness may carry particular importance for people who

  • Drive extensively
  • Operate heavy machinery
  • Work in transportation
  • Perform safety-sensitive duties
  • Work at heights
  • Have occupations requiring sustained vigilance

The combination of OSA and clinically significant sleepiness can therefore matter even when the AHI classification is mild.

Was the Study a Home Test or a Laboratory Study?

The type of diagnostic study also matters.

Laboratory polysomnography measures actual sleep time using EEG.

Many conventional home sleep apnea tests use monitoring or recording time rather than EEG-confirmed total sleep time.

If substantial wakefulness is included in the denominator, respiratory-event frequency may sometimes be underestimated.

For example, an REI reported as 8 events/hour on a home study does not necessarily mean the same thing as an AHI of 8 measured during laboratory polysomnography.

Does Everyone With Mild Sleep Apnea Need CPAP?

No.

CPAP is highly effective at maintaining upper-airway patency and reducing obstructive respiratory events, but the appropriate treatment should be individualized.

For some patients with mild OSA, PAP therapy may be a very reasonable option—particularly when symptoms are significant or other clinical factors favor treatment.

Other patients may prefer or be appropriate for alternative approaches.

The question is not simply:

“Is CPAP an appropriate treatment?”

It is:

“Which treatment provides an appropriate balance of effectiveness, tolerability, safety, and patient preference in this particular situation?”

PAP Therapy

Positive airway pressure therapy includes approaches such as CPAP and APAP.

PAP can:

  • Reduce obstructive respiratory events
  • Improve oxygen abnormalities caused by obstruction
  • Reduce snoring
  • Improve sleepiness and quality of life in appropriately selected patients
  • Provide objective treatment data

Its effectiveness depends partly on consistent use and adequate control of issues such as mask leak, discomfort, nasal symptoms, dryness, and pressure intolerance.

Oral Appliance Therapy

A custom oral appliance that advances the lower jaw may be an option for selected adults with obstructive sleep apnea.

Oral appliance therapy may be particularly relevant for patients who:

  • Prefer an alternative to PAP
  • Have difficulty tolerating PAP
  • Have anatomy and disease characteristics suitable for treatment

Proper fitting and follow-up are important.

Treatment effectiveness should generally be assessed rather than assumed based on improvement in snoring alone. Weight Management

Excess body weight can contribute to upper-airway collapsibility and OSA severity in many—but not all—patients.

When overweight or obesity is present, weight management may form an important part of the overall treatment strategy.

However:

People with sleep apnea can be of any weight, and weight loss should not automatically be treated as the only therapy while clinically important OSA remains untreated.

Weight change can also alter OSA severity over time. Positional Therapy

For selected patients whose obstructive events occur predominantly while sleeping on the back, positional therapy may be considered.

The potential usefulness depends on factors such as the following:

  • Supine versus non-supine AHI
  • Amount of sleep recorded in each position
  • Ability to maintain non-supine sleep
  • Symptoms
  • Oxygenation
  • Long-term adherence

Simply telling someone to “sleep on your side” is not equivalent to demonstrating effective treatment.

Lifestyle and Risk-Factor Modification

Depending on the individual situation, useful measures may include the following:

  • Avoiding excessive alcohol near bedtime
  • Reviewing sedating medications with the prescribing clinician
  • Maintaining regular sleep schedules
  • Obtaining adequate sleep
  • Managing nasal obstruction
  • Regular physical activity
  • Weight management when appropriate
  • Avoiding tobacco exposure

These measures may support overall sleep and respiratory health but should not automatically be assumed to eliminate clinically important OSA.

What About Surgery?

Surgical or procedural approaches may be appropriate for selected patients depending on anatomy, OSA severity, treatment history, and other clinical factors.

Potential approaches can target:

  • Tonsillar enlargement
  • Nasal obstruction
  • Palatal or pharyngeal anatomy
  • Tongue-base obstruction
  • Craniofacial structure
  • Other specific anatomic contributors

Surgery is not a single treatment, and outcomes vary according to the procedure and patient selection.

Can Mild Sleep Apnea Be Observed Without Immediate Treatment?

In selected situations, clinical observation and follow-up may be reasonable.

That decision should consider:

  • Symptoms
  • Sleepiness
  • Oxygenation
  • Relevant comorbidities
  • Driving and occupational safety
  • Disease pattern
  • Patient preferences
  • Changes in body weight
  • Changes in symptoms
  • Potential progression over time

Observation should not mean ignoring worsening symptoms or assuming that the condition can never change.

Can Mild Sleep Apnea Become Worse?

Yes.

OSA severity can change over time.

Factors that may influence severity include:

  • Weight gain or loss
  • Aging
  • Menopause
  • Alcohol exposure
  • Sedating medications
  • Nasal obstruction
  • Sleeping position
  • Changes in underlying medical conditions
  • Changes in upper-airway anatomy

What If I Feel Fine?

Some people diagnosed with mild OSA report few obvious symptoms.

That does not automatically mean treatment is unnecessary, but it does change the discussion.

The clinician and patient may consider:

  • Why testing was performed
  • Whether symptoms were underestimated
  • Objective oxygen findings
  • Relevant medical conditions
  • Safety-sensitive responsibilities
  • Study quality
  • Patient values and preferences

Treatment decisions should take the full clinical picture into account.

What If I Am Very Sleepy Despite Only Mild AHI?

This deserves careful evaluation.

Possibilities include:

  • OSA contributing more to symptoms than the numerical classification suggests
  • Insufficient sleep
  • Circadian disruption
  • Medication effects
  • Depression or other health conditions
  • Another sleep disorder
  • Underestimated OSA severity
  • Significant sleep fragmentation not completely represented by AHI

The appropriate response is not simply to dismiss symptoms because the AHI is “only mild.”

Questions to Ask Before Deciding About Treatment

Useful questions include:

  1. What was my AHI or REI?
  2. Was this a home or laboratory study?
  3. How much actual sleep was measured?
  4. What was my oxygen pattern?
  5. Was apnea worse during REM sleep?
  6. Was apnea worse on my back?
  7. How sleepy or symptomatic am I?
  8. Do I have relevant cardiovascular or pulmonary conditions?
  9. Does my occupation make sleepiness particularly risky?
  10. What treatment options fit my pattern of OSA?
  11. How will we determine whether treatment is working?
  12. What happens if we choose observation rather than immediate treatment?

The Bottom Line

Mild sleep apnea does not automatically mean insignificant sleep apnea—and it does not automatically mean that every patient requires the same treatment.

An AHI between 5 and less than 15 describes respiratory-event frequency.

Treatment decisions should also consider the following:

Symptoms, + sleepiness, + oxygenation, + REM and positional patterns, + medical conditions, + safety risk, + study methodology, + anatomy, and + patient preferences.

For some people, PAP therapy may be appropriate.

For others, reasonable options may include an oral appliance, positional treatment, weight management, risk-factor modification, another targeted therapy, or careful clinical observation.

The most useful question is not

“Is my sleep apnea only mild?”

It is:

“How is this sleep apnea affecting me? What risks matter in my situation? And which management strategy makes sense for me?”

That is a discussion worth having.
